The Ford Explorer EV (SUV) comes with a Electric engine and Automatic transmission. In comparison, the Cadillac Lyriq (SUV) features a Electric engine with Automatic transmission.

When it comes to boot capacity, the Ford Explorer EV offers 450 L, while the Cadillac Lyriq provides 588 L – depending on how much space you need. If you’re looking for more power, decide whether the 340 HP of the Ford Explorer EV or the 615 HP of the Cadillac Lyriq suits your needs better.

In terms of consumption, the values are 14.50 kWh per 100 km for the Ford Explorer EV, and 21.80 kWh for the Cadillac Lyriq.

Price-wise, the Ford Explorer EV starts at 34200 £, while the Cadillac Lyriq is available from 69400 £. Compare all the details and find out which model fits your lifestyle best!

Power and Performance

Beneath its stylish exterior, the Ford Explorer EV boasts a powerful electric motor offering a range of power outputs from 170 PS to an impressive 340 PS. The vehicle provides either rear-wheel drive or an advanced all-wheel-drive system that ensures optimal traction and stability under diverse driving conditions. Thanks to its rapid acceleration, the Explorer EV races from 0 to 100 km/h in as little as 5.3 seconds, while maintaining a top speed of 180 km/h across its variants.

Battery Efficiency and Range

A major highlight of the Explorer EV is its varied battery options, which define its 'Standard Range' and 'Extended Range' models. With capacities ranging from 52 kWh to 79 kWh, the EV offers an impressive driving range of up to 602 km on a single charge. The electric consumption holds remarkable efficiency, varying between 13.9 kWh/100km and 16.6 kWh/100km, highlighting Ford’s innovation in energy management.

Power and Performance: Unleash the Future

At the heart of the Cadillac Lyriq lies a powerful electric motor that delivers 528 PS (388 kW). This impressive output ensures that the Lyriq acc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in just 5.3 seconds, offering a thrilling driving experience wrapped in a veneer of luxury. Boasting an all-wheel-drive system, the Lyriq is ready to tackle various driving conditions with ease, providing stability and confidence on the road.

Efficiency Meets Range

The Lyriq’s impressive 22.5 kWh/100km efficiency ensures that every drive is not only exciting but also economical. With a substantial battery capacity of 102 kWh, the vehicle provides a range of up to 530 km on a single charge. This ensures that you can go further between charging stops, making the Lyriq an ideal choice for both urban and long-distance journeys.

Innovative Technology: A Glimpse into the Future

Cadillac has imbued the Lyriq with state-of-the-art technology. Inside, the SUV features a sprawling 33-inch advanced LED display that integrates all driving and infotainment controls in one seamless screen, providing a futuristic cockpit experience. Additionally, the Lyriq includes enhanced connectivity options and driver-assistance features that aim to redefine the standards of luxury and convenience in electric vehicles.
